Le portail de connexion du client affiche un formulaire de login de l'utilisateur qui permet aux utilisateurs de se connecter à votre site web. Un message de bienvenue et des liens utiles apparaîtront après les utilisateurs se connectent po Dans Druapl , vous pouvez ajouter une fonction PHP pour personnaliser la fonctionnalité de connexion pour le formulaire de connexion . Vous devez comprendre thème Drupal et le code PHP pour que cela se produise . Choses que vous devez
Drupal
PHP
Afficher plus Instructions
1
Connectez-vous à votre backend du site Drupal avec vos identifiants . Accédez au site de http://votre /themes /guirlande /page.tpl.php et trouver le code suivant :
. Ajouter un appel de fonction au sein de ce code:
< php user_login de print () ? > . Cela suppose que vous utilisez thème guirlande. Si vous utilisez un autre thème , remplacer «guirlande» avec le nom de votre thème dans la voie de fichier ci-dessus.
2
Aller à http://yoursite/themes/garland/template.php et ajouter une fonction nommé user_login . Définir une variable utilisateur appelé global $ user ; Définir "$ sortie " variable pour stocker le contenu que vous souhaitez conserver. Vous pouvez retourner son contenu dans page.tpl.php
3
vérifier si un utilisateur est connecté ou non avec le code suivant: . If ($ user-> uid !) . Si l'utilisateur ne s'est pas connecté , lui fournir un formulaire de connexion , sinon , afficher un message de bienvenue :
if ($ user-> uid ! ) {
$ Output = drupal_get_form . (' user_login_block '); }
else {
$ output = t ('
Salut de l'utilisateur . ! welcome back
', array (' user ' => thème ( ' username ' , $ user ) !) ) ; .